It sounds like your laptop is missing an audio driver. the easy way to try to fix this is by using windows update - a lot of times, device drivers will be included in these updates and will save you the trouble of finding them.

if that doesn't work, go to your manufacturer's web site and find your computer's model in the drivers and downloads section. then, find the audio driver listed for your model in the list and download and install it.

that should fix your problem

No audio

Hi there,
Dealing with no sound problem, first thing you can check is the Physical hardware/Speakers, Make sure speaker volume is ok or if its properly connected, if all is properly configure proceed to next step
2 .Make sure that the Volume control is not on Mute, look at the lower side of the screen you will see there a small speaker icon, Make Sure that it dont have (x)mark on it. if you dont have the icon:
Check Device Manager: Right Click My Computer>Manage>Device Manager

Look for Sound, Video and Game Controllers make sure none of the list got (x) or (!)

if it has (x) on it right click the driver and select enable
if it has (!) download the Audio driver HERE ..
Installing Audio Driver normally fix any software related sound issues.

Compaq presario C772TU sound device not working

If you have any problems with installing the driver, you should uninstall previous sound drivers and try again.

You should also take a look at BIOS settings to make sure sound is enabled.

Please look for conflicting devices under,
Control Panel > System > Device manager tab
and check "Other devices" which has a yellow question mark. If there's a conflict, try the trouble shoot mechanism.
